A Bible-thumping Seventh Day Adventist pastor shamelessly begged a Queens church secretary for sex despite the fact that both are married — and the organization’s all-powerful leader tried to cover up the scandal, the secretary’s blockbuster lawsuit claims.

Grecia Mena, a staffer at the Jamaica headquarters of the group’s Northeastern Conference, claims in the suit that pastor José Burroughs tried to talk her into the sack for years, despite her protests and complaints.

Mena, 40, says in her suit that the preacher told her that he was accustomed to having women throw themselves at him and could not understand why she didn’t follow suit.

“I don’t understand,” he allegedly said. “Anything I want, I get.”
